Wexford nursing household confirms just one case of COVID-19

Kerlogue Nursing Residence in Co Wexford confirmed tonight in a Facebook post that they have one verified scenario of COVID-19 in the nursing residence.

Even though it is not acknowledged no matter whether the scenario includes a member of staff members or a resident, Kerlogue nursing residence said that all important safeguards are remaining taken.

In a statement the nursing residence mentioned they have informed and have engaged with the HSE an appropriate authorities.

“Kerlogue nursing home has sadly 1 verified situation of COVID 19. We have engaged with the HSE and related authorities to put into practice appropriate measures, to give professional medical care to all our citizens.”

The statement also claimed they are targeted on delivering the people in the house with the greatest feasible care.

“We are participating with overall health officials with regard to in depth make contact with tracing and all needed safety measures are remaining taken. We are collectively concentrated on offering inhabitants in our nursing dwelling with the most effective possible care and safeguarding them from COVID 19.”

“We just take this option to thank all our staff who are attending for duty and our extended community, for their amazing determination and devotion to KNH.”

“We inquire the media to regard the privacy of our residents, staff and family members throughout this difficult time.”
